    Introducing Lexie Gracie, the quintessential Southern belle! Lady Lexie is gentle, genteel and generally can set hearts afire with her southern charm. She is so congenial and sweet that all the vet techs came out to say goodbye to her as she headed to her foster home from the hospital (and one vet tech actually cried!). This 11-year- old Poodle came into rescue after her parent entered assisted living. Now, after being fully vetted, she is ready to start the next phase of her life as a pampered pooch. Lady Lexie is fully housebroken (of course!), walks VERY nicely on a leash and has a VERY healthy appetite. She likes her walks, but would be content simply using the backyard. In the few 5 days that has been with her foster family, clever girl Lexie has learned how to use the doggy door, climb the doggy stairs (with a little help; she might have some arthritis), point to the treat containers, keep her foster home on HER schedule and scold her foster mom if she is (god forbid!) full sixty seconds late in serving her meals. When she first came to her foster home, she was quite gassy and was throwing up all her food. But it was easily corrected with some probiotic homemade yogurt. Her foster mom now gives her one tablespoon of yogurt every day. She also might have some allergies as her legs and paws itch after being outside. So her parent will have to wipe down her belly and paws after her walk. Lady Lexie does not play with her 18-month-old foster brother who tries to engage her by bringing her a toy or a ball, and nor does she like cuddling. But she loves sitting right next to you with her body touching you at all times. Perfect companion to binge on all the episodes of “Southern Charm” on your TV! Understandably, she has some separation anxiety and she whines and barks when her foster mom is out of sight. But this might go away as she settles in to her new home, gets more and more familiar with her surroundings and gains self-confidence. Lexie Gracie will make her new family really happy – she can be a solo queen or go into a house with other dogs so long as they do not bother this senior baby. In short, Lexie Gracie is: * Housebroken * Leash-trained * Friendly towards all dogs and humans * Not cat-tested * Not leash-reactive * Forever ready for treats * Extremely sweet!!
